Job Title:                                              Monitoring, Evaluation Coordinator

Location:                                              Islamabad

Reporting Line:                                  M&E Specialist

Staff Reporting:                                 Nil

Job Summary:

M&E Coordinator will provide support for overall monitoring and evaluation activities of BDRP Programme, conducting baseline/ annual and endline surveys, process and progress monitoring, end of programme evaluation, reviews etc. He/ She will also facilitate consortium members on M&E related issues like data collection, cleaning and analysis.

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Support for developing and operationalizing a Result Based M&E (RbM) system for the programme
  • Ensure that implementation of agreed Monitoring, Evaluation, Accountability and Learning  standards are adhered by consortium members at field level
  • Lead on data collection at field level and the compilation of quality data for various surveys
  • Conduct regular field visits to implementation areas for process monitoring and recommend for improved design and delivery
  • Facilitate field visits by Third Party Monitors and other relevant stakeholders
  • Support on generation of evidence base for programme’s achievement as per milestones agreed in programme documents
  • Facilitate M&E Specialist during regular programme monitoring reviews, including peer reviews, in line with the programme M&E framework
  • Record programme learning as result of surveys and field visits with specific focus on documenting technical innovations and piloted technologies
  • Participate actively in sectors technical discussions and influencing the formulation of technical standards
  • Support M&E Specialist on overall technical reviews and evaluation of the programme
  • Facilitate value for money analysis by implementing VfM systems developed for programme
  • Support during relevant capacity building initiatives and workshops targeting consortium members, government partners or national organisations working in partnership with consortium members
  • Facilitate the Consortium Technical Working Group/s, to ensure joint learning, research and other initiatives
  • Facilitate any process of accountability and transparency related data collection from field and ensure proper mechanism are in place

Person specification:

  • Post graduate or higher qualification in Development Studies, Research, Monitoring & Evaluation, Sociology, Statistics, Anthropology and/or other relevant fields.  
  • Minimum 5 years of experience Monitoring, Evaluation and Research with an international NGO with particular focus on resilience/ multi sectoral programme
  • Understanding of Return on Investment (ROI), Value for Money (VfM), and other targeted impact assessments
  • Strong background in statistical analysis and complex survey design
  • Demonstrated data management and analysis experience
  • Excellent capacity building, facilitation and communication skills

Counter Terrorism Policy

Organization receives a substantial amount of funding from external donors each year.  Increasingly donors are introducing requirements whereby future funding is conditional on Organization ensuring that the names of any new employee or volunteer do not appear on terrorism lists generated by the European Union (List of person, groups and entities to which Regulation (EC No. 2580/2001 applies), the US Government (Office of Foreign Assets Control list of specially designated Nationals and Blocked Persons) and the United Nations (Consolidated List).
